1. Finely chop the Onion (2) and set aside half for hotdog topping.
2. In a pan, add Vegetable Oil (1 tablespoon) and brown the 93/7 Lean Ground Beef (1 pound) with half of the onions and all of the Garlic (2 clove). Cook on medium heat for about 5 minutes.
3. When the meat has browned, mix in Chili Powder (2 tablespoon) and Ground Cumin (1 tablespoon). Cook for an additional 3 minutes.
4. Add the Tomato Paste (1 can), Water (1 cup), Salt (to taste), Yellow Mustard (1 tablespoon), Brown Sugar (2 teaspoon), and Worcestershire Sauce (1 tablespoon). Simmer for 5 minutes and set aside for later.
